Solutions to Reduce Cardiovascular Events in Patients with Atrial Fibrillation

Atrial fibrillation (AF) increases stroke risk, with current scores potentially underestimating this danger. Novel anticoagulants and improved risk assessment offer better stroke prevention for AF patients.

Area of Science:

  • Cardiology
  • Neurology
  • Pharmacology

Background:

  • Atrial fibrillation (AF) is a common arrhythmia and a significant risk factor for ischemic stroke.
  • Strokes in AF patients are often severe, disabling, and associated with higher recurrence rates.
  • Existing risk stratification schemes (e.g., CHADS2) may not fully capture stroke risk in AF.

Purpose of the Study:

  • To highlight the limitations of current stroke risk stratification in AF patients.
  • To discuss the role of novel oral anticoagulants (NOACs) in stroke prevention.
  • To emphasize the need for improved risk identification and prophylaxis strategies in AF.

Main Methods:

  • Review of existing literature on AF, ischemic stroke, risk factors, and anticoagulation therapies.
  • Analysis of current stroke risk stratification schemes (CHADS2, ACC/AHA/ESC, ACCP).
  • Discussion of the benefits and challenges of Vitamin K Antagonists (VKAs) and NOACs.

Main Results:

  • Current risk scores may underestimate stroke risk in some AF patients, leading to suboptimal prophylaxis.
  • NOACs offer an alternative to VKAs, addressing some of their limitations.
  • Advances in risk identification combined with NOACs show promise for improved stroke prevention.

Conclusions:

  • More comprehensive risk assessment is needed for AF patients to optimize stroke prevention.
  • NOACs represent a significant advancement in managing stroke risk in AF.
  • Integrated approaches using better risk stratification and newer anticoagulants can enhance patient outcomes.
